100% Renewable Energy by 2025

Our facilities in Germany and Switzerland are powered by 100% renewable energy. All green energy certificates are available in our compliance center. In Austria, we source 99% of our energy from renewable sources. Our data center in Bulgaria is currently sourcing 45% of its energy from renewable sources. We are committed to be sourcing 100% of our energy from renewable sources by 2025.


Datacenter Certified Green Energy Low Carbon National Electricity Grid*
AT-VIE1 Certificate available 249gCO₂eq/kWh
AT-VIE2 Certificate available 249gCO₂eq/kWh
DE-FRA1 Certificate available 100% Renewable
DE-MUC1 Certificate available 100% Renewable
CH-DK2 Certificate available 100% Hydro 153gCO₂eq/kWh
CH-GV2 Certificate available 100% Hydro 153gCO₂eq/kWh


* Carbon intensity over the last 5 years (Source: electricitymaps.com)

Revolutionizing Data Center Cooling

Exoscale and Diggers are redefining data center cooling with an innovative liquid cooling system that cuts power use by 50% and reuses 98% of waste heat, reducing environmental impact. Built for efficiency and durability, it features aluminum construction, a leak-proof negative pressure system, and standard rack compatibility, setting a new standard for sustainable operations.

Certified Energy Management

Exoscale is in the process of implementing an ISO 50001 Energy Management System (EnMS). This international standard provides a framework for managing energy in an organization and is designed to help organizations improve their energy efficiency, reduce their energy costs, and minimize their impact on the environment. Our goal is to complete an audit against this standard by 2024.

Multicriteria Life Cycle Assessment

Exoscale has implemented an environmental impact assessment based on the life cycle assessment (LCA) methodology as defined in the 14000 series of ISO standards. This approach provides a detailed evaluation of the environmental impact of our products and services throughout their entire life cycle, from raw materials to disposal. By adopting this methodology, we reinforce our commitment to sustainable practices and responsible resource management.

Impact Calculator for Our Clients

Exoscale has implemented an automated impact calculator based on CloudAssess, going beyond carbon accounting with a multicriteria impact analysis. Aligned with ISO14040 and ISO14044 standards and ADEME standards, it provides a detailed environmental balance sheet, supporting sustainable cloud usage and CSRD-2025 compliance.

Sustainable datacenter

Equinix

Our Swiss and German zones are hosted at Equinix state-of-the art data centers. Equinix offers the highest level of security, reliability and energy efficiency in their data centers and is planning to reach carbon neutrality by 2030.

Sustainable datacenter

A1 Group

A1 Group aim at reaching carbon neutrality by 2030 by gradually switching to renewable energy sources and investing in energy efficiency. The long-term aim is to increase energy efficiency by 80 % compared with 2019.
